What side of the road do they drive on in Dinant?
In Dinant, you’ll need to stick to the right-hand side. When exploring someplace new, it’s smart to rent an automatic vehicle. That way, you can concentrate on the road ahead and not stress about gear changes.

Are there speed limits in Dinant?
In Dinant, speed limits range from 30km/h to 120km/h. Residential zones have a maximum speed limit of 50km/h unless posted otherwise.
What happens if I get a speeding fine while driving a rental car in Namur Province?
More often than not, your rental car company will charge the fined amount to your credit card, including local taxes. Otherwise, they may forward your contact details to local authorities, who’ll then issue a fine directly to you.
Is it illegal to use a cell phone while driving in Dinant?
It’s illegal to use your cell phone while driving around Dinant, and you may even be issued a fine for just holding a phone if you’re in control of a vehicle. That said, using hands-free or Bluetooth functions is permitted, as long as you keep your attention on the road.
What are the rules around drink driving in Dinant?
The legal BAC (blood alcohol content) limit while operating a vehicle in Dinant is 0.05%. If you’re planning a big night out, leave your rental wheels behind and organize another way of getting home instead.
Is turning on a red light allowed in Dinant?
No. In Dinant, red means stop, with no exceptions. When nearing traffic lights, always drive at a safe speed so you can easily stop when you need to.
Are seat belts compulsory in Namur Province?
Seat belts are mandatory in Namur Province. That being said, the rules may not apply for certain vehicles, such as those used by public transportation networks.
